Suspicious Link Checking and Phishing Text Detection

This leads to another essential capability, which is suspicious link checking. Many scams involve links that direct users to fraudulent websites designed to capture login credentials or financial details. A strong scam message checker should analyze these links in real time, identifying potential threats before the user interacts with them.

Phishing text detection is also central to modern scam prevention. Known as smishing when delivered via SMS, these attacks often appear as bank notifications, delivery updates, or account alerts. They are crafted to blend into routine communication, making detection more challenging.

Singri notes that effective phishing detection requires more than identifying keywords. “A scam is not defined by a single phrase,” he says. “It is defined by intent, context, and the way the message is structured to guide a response.”

Why Cross-Platform Message Protection Matters

Cross-platform message protection has become increasingly important as communication expands across multiple apps. A conversation may begin as a text message, continue on a social media platform, and escalate through direct messaging. Traditional tools that focus on a single channel may miss this broader context.
